I bought three of these, use two of them on my Soldano SLO 100 in the double up setup and one in front of my Marshall JCM 800, looping in the boost or fuzz pedals I use with that amp.
They do not alter the sound of my rig which I guess is the main advantage of this pedal.
Finding the sweet spot for the amount of noise gate you need is easy, the knob is really sensitive, but there are no minute adjustments available. That said this is one of the cheapest noise gates available, the construction quality is really good and the pedal reacts quickly.
The only downside I noticed are the input jacks. They do not grip the jack firmly and my pedals are moving around because I am not using a pedalboard which lead to the angled jacks coming off on some occasions. I am using cordial cables with Neutrik jacks.
